Creating a Stunning Website with WordPress: A Guide to Building a Site without Hosting

Software Engineer Standing Beside Server Racks

WordPress is a powerful and versatile content management system (CMS) that has revolutionised the way websites are built and managed. It was first released in 2003 as a blogging platform, but over the years, it has evolved into a full-fledged website builder used by millions of individuals and businesses around the world.

One of the reasons why WordPress has become so popular is its user-friendly interface and extensive customisation options. Whether you’re a beginner or an experienced web developer, WordPress offers a wide range of features and tools that make it easy to create and manage a professional-looking website.

Key Takeaways

  • WordPress is a powerful website builder that can help you create a professional-looking website without any coding knowledge.
  • Building a website without hosting can save you money and time, and WordPress offers several options for doing so.
  • Understanding the basics of WordPress, such as posts, pages, and menus, is essential for creating a functional website.
  • Choosing the right theme for your website can help you achieve the look and feel you want, and there are many free and paid options available.
  • Customising your website with plugins can add functionality and features, such as contact forms, social media integration, and e-commerce capabilities.

Benefits of Building a Website without Hosting

When it comes to building a website, one of the biggest considerations is hosting. Traditional website builders often require you to purchase hosting separately, which can be costly and time-consuming to set up. However, with WordPress, you have the option to build a website without hosting.

Building a website without hosting offers several benefits. First and foremost, it is a cost-effective solution. By eliminating the need for separate hosting, you can save money on monthly hosting fees. Additionally, setting up a website without hosting is quick and easy. With just a few clicks, you can have your website up and running in no time.

Another advantage of building a website without hosting is that you don’t need any technical skills. WordPress provides a user-friendly interface that allows you to easily create and manage your website without any coding knowledge. This makes it accessible to beginners who may not have any experience with web development.

Understanding the Basics of WordPress

Before diving into building your website with WordPress, it’s important to understand the basics of how the platform works. The WordPress dashboard is where you’ll find all the tools and settings to customise your website.

The dashboard provides an overview of your website’s performance, including the number of visitors, page views, and comments. From here, you can create and manage pages and posts, add media such as images and videos, and customise the appearance of your website.

Creating pages and posts is a fundamental aspect of building a website with WordPress. Pages are static content that provide information about your business or organisation, while posts are dynamic content that are typically used for blog entries or news updates. You can easily create and edit pages and posts using the built-in editor.

Adding media to your website is another important feature of WordPress. You can upload images, videos, and audio files to enhance the visual appeal of your website. WordPress also allows you to embed media from external sources such as YouTube or Vimeo.

Choosing the Right Theme for Your Website

One of the key advantages of using WordPress is the ability to choose from a wide range of themes to customise the appearance of your website. Themes control the layout, design, and functionality of your website, allowing you to create a unique and professional-looking site.

When choosing a theme for your website, you have the option to choose between free and premium themes. Free themes are a great option if you’re on a tight budget, as they offer basic customisation options and are often created by reputable developers. Premium themes, on the other hand, offer more advanced features and customisation options, but come at a cost.

When selecting a theme, there are several factors to consider. First and foremost, you should choose a theme that aligns with the purpose and goals of your website. For example, if you’re building an e-commerce site, you’ll want to choose a theme that is optimised for online shopping.

Other factors to consider include responsiveness (how well the theme adapts to different screen sizes), customisation options (such as colour schemes and font choices), and support from the theme developer. It’s also important to choose a theme that is regularly updated to ensure compatibility with the latest version of WordPress.

Customising Your Website with Plugins

Plugins are another powerful feature of WordPress that allow you to add additional functionality to your website. They are like apps for your website, offering a wide range of features such as contact forms, social media integration, and search engine optimisation.

There are thousands of plugins available in the WordPress plugin directory, covering almost every imaginable functionality. Some popular plugins include Yoast SEO for search engine optimisation, Contact Form 7 for creating contact forms, and WooCommerce for building an online store.

Installing and activating plugins is a straightforward process. From the WordPress dashboard, you can search for plugins by name or functionality, and then install them with just a few clicks. Once installed, you can activate the plugin and configure its settings to suit your needs.

It’s important to note that while plugins can greatly enhance the functionality of your website, it’s best to use them sparingly. Installing too many plugins can slow down your website and potentially cause conflicts between different plugins. It’s recommended to only install plugins that are necessary for your website’s functionality.

Creating Engaging Content for Your Website

Creating high-quality and engaging content is crucial for the success of your website. Content is what attracts visitors to your site and keeps them coming back for more. It’s important to provide valuable and relevant information that resonates with your target audience.

When creating content for your website, it’s important to consider the needs and interests of your target audience. What are their pain points? What information are they looking for? By understanding your audience, you can create content that addresses their needs and provides value.

In addition to providing valuable information, it’s also important to make your content engaging and visually appealing. Use images, videos, and infographics to break up text and make it more visually appealing. Use headings, subheadings, and bullet points to make your content easy to scan.

Formatting and structuring your content is also important for readability. Use short paragraphs and sentences, and make use of headings and subheadings to break up your content into logical sections. Use bold and italics to emphasize important points, and include relevant links to external sources for further reading.

Optimising Your Website for Search Engines

Search engine optimisation (SEO) is the process of improving your website’s visibility in search engine results pages. By optimising your website for search engines, you can increase organic traffic and attract more visitors to your site.

There are two main aspects of SEO: on-page optimisation and off-page optimisation. On-page optimisation involves optimising the content and structure of your website, while off-page optimisation involves building backlinks and promoting your website through external channels.

To optimise your website for search engines, it’s important to conduct keyword research and identify the keywords that are relevant to your business or industry. These keywords should be incorporated into your content, meta tags, and URLs to improve your website’s visibility in search engine results.

In addition to keyword optimisation, it’s also important to optimise the technical aspects of your website. This includes optimising page load speed, improving mobile responsiveness, and ensuring that your website is easily crawlable by search engine bots.

There are several tools available to help you optimise your website for search engines. Google Analytics provides valuable insights into your website’s performance, while tools like Moz and SEMrush offer keyword research and competitor analysis features.

Enhancing User Experience with Navigation and Design

User experience (UX) is a critical aspect of website design. A well-designed website not only looks visually appealing but also provides a seamless and intuitive user experience.

When designing your website, it’s important to consider the needs and expectations of your target audience. How do they navigate websites? What information are they looking for? By understanding your audience, you can design a website that meets their needs and provides a positive user experience.

There are several tips for designing a user-friendly website. First and foremost, it’s important to keep your design clean and clutter-free. Use white space to give your content room to breathe, and use a consistent colour scheme and font throughout your website.

Navigation is another important aspect of user experience. Make sure your navigation menu is easy to find and use, and organise your content into logical categories and subcategories. Use breadcrumbs to help users navigate back to previous pages, and include a search bar to help users find specific content.

It’s also important to optimise your website for mobile devices. With the increasing use of smartphones and tablets, it’s essential that your website is mobile-friendly. Use responsive design techniques to ensure that your website adapts to different screen sizes and resolutions.

Managing Your Website with WordPress

Once your website is up and running, it’s important to regularly update WordPress and its plugins to ensure optimal performance and security. WordPress releases regular updates that fix bugs, improve performance, and introduce new features.

Updating WordPress is a simple process. From the dashboard, you can check for updates and install them with just a few clicks. It’s recommended to always keep WordPress and its plugins up to date to ensure compatibility and security.

Backing up your website is another important aspect of website management. Regular backups ensure that you have a copy of your website in case of any unforeseen issues or data loss. There are several plugins available that can automate the backup process and store backups in a secure location.

Managing comments and spam is another task that you’ll need to handle as a website owner. WordPress allows visitors to leave comments on your posts, which can be a great way to engage with your audience. However, it’s important to moderate comments to prevent spam or inappropriate content from appearing on your site.

Launching Your Website: Tips for a Successful Launch

Once you’ve built and customised your website, it’s time to launch it to the world. A successful website launch requires careful planning and preparation to ensure a smooth transition from development to live.

Before launching your website, it’s important to go through a pre-launch checklist to ensure that everything is in order. This includes checking for broken links, testing forms and contact information, and optimising your website for speed and performance.

Promoting your website is another important aspect of a successful launch. Use social media, email marketing, and other digital marketing channels to spread the word about your new website. Consider running a promotional campaign or offering special discounts or incentives to attract visitors.

Measuring website performance is crucial for understanding how your website is performing and identifying areas for improvement. Use tools like Google Analytics to track key metrics such as traffic, bounce rate, and conversion rate. This data can help you make informed decisions and optimise your website for better performance.
WordPress is the ultimate website builder that offers a wide range of features and customisation options. Whether you’re a beginner or an experienced web developer, WordPress provides a user-friendly interface that makes it easy to create and manage a professional-looking website.

Building a website without hosting offers several benefits, including cost-effectiveness, ease of setup and management, and no technical skills required. With WordPress, you have the option to build a website without hosting, saving you money and time.

Understanding the basics of WordPress, such as the dashboard overview, creating pages and posts, and adding media to your website, is essential for building and managing your website effectively.

Choosing the right theme for your website is crucial for creating a unique and professional-looking site. Whether you choose a free or premium theme, consider factors such as responsiveness, customisation options, and support from the theme developer.

Customising your website with plugins allows you to add additional functionality and features. From contact forms to social media integration, there are thousands of plugins available in the WordPress plugin directory.

Creating engaging content is crucial for attracting and retaining visitors to your website. By providing valuable and relevant information, using visuals to enhance your content, and formatting and structuring your content for readability, you can create engaging content that resonates with your audience.

Optimising your website for search engines is essential for increasing organic traffic and attracting more visitors. By conducting keyword research, optimising your content and technical aspects of your website, and using tools to track performance, you can improve your website’s visibility in search engine results.

Enhancing user experience with navigation and design is crucial for creating a positive user experience. By designing a clean and clutter-free website, optimising navigation, and ensuring mobile responsiveness, you can provide a seamless and intuitive user experience.

Managing your website with WordPress involves regularly updating WordPress and its plugins, backing up your website, and managing comments and spam. Regular updates and backups ensure optimal performance and security, while moderating comments prevents spam or inappropriate content from appearing on your site.

Launching your website requires careful planning and preparation. Before launching, go through a pre-launch checklist, promote your website through digital marketing channels, and measure website performance to make informed decisions and optimise for better performance.

In conclusion, WordPress is the ultimate website builder that offers a wide range of features and customisation options. Whether you’re a beginner or an experienced web developer, WordPress provides a user-friendly interface that makes it easy to create and manage a professional-looking website. So what are you waiting for? Start building your website with WordPress today!

Unleash Your WordPress Potential